Abstract

This research explores the important field of green banking practices on general public focusing on both increasing awareness and evaluating their effects. Raising awareness of the importance of green banking activities is the main goal. This entails assessing the environments, recognizing the main obstacles, and suggesting tactics to raise awareness. As the financial sector increasingly adopts green banking, the potential for positive change in societal attitudes towards the environment becomes more pronounced. Objective: This study aims to comprehensively evaluate the influence of green banking practices on the banking sector. Creating awareness of green banking across Indians, in green banking, the extension of usage refers to the continued growth and application of environmentally sustainable practices within the banking sector. Methodology: In this study the methodology of green banking using cluster sampling survey method was used to collect data. Responses were collected from certain general publics from Indians, which was analysed using SPSS tools Findings and Implication: In this study most of the people doesn’t know that green banking exist and they are not aware of how green banking works some people are afraid to use green banking because of safety issues. This study enables financial institution do an environmental friendly business practice.
